Worth knowing

Chimney sweep logs do not sweep chimneys. They loosen some creosote - which then falls where a brush and vacuum still have to collect it.

Stainless Steel Liner

Most of the liners we install in Lawrence are DuraFlex stainless, and for good reason. The alloy holds up against constant salt exposure far better than the aluminum liners some outfits still push in inland towns. In a pre-war Lawrence home with an oversized flue originally built for coal, a correctly sized stainless liner solves the chronic backdrafting and brings the draft up to modern code for whatever fuel you’re burning now. Stainless is the main choice we recommend on this coastal strip because the alternative rots just fast enough to cost you twice.

Flexible Liner

When an original flue is offset or snakes through a brick column that was never built straight, flexible stainless is the practical answer. We use it in Lawrence’s older estate homes all the time, especially the ones with multiple stories and tight roof access on the bay side. Flexible liner conforms to the existing path, which means less demolition, fewer masonry changes, and a faster install. It’s not always the right call for a straight shot chimney, but when the geometry calls for it, it saves real money.

Liner Replacement

We replace liners in Lawrence homes where the original terra cotta tile has cracked from decades of coastal humidity and freeze-thaw cycles. Once a tile liner develops hairline fractures, flue gas leaks into the wall cavity, and carbon monoxide starts to become a conversation you don’t want to have after the fact. We don’t recommend replacement unless the camera shows actual failure. If it does, you’ll see it on the screen yourself before anyone reaches for a tool.

Partial Rebuild

A partial rebuild in Lawrence almost always involves the top four to eight courses of brick, the crown, and the flashing where the chimney meets the roofline. That’s where wind-driven salt spray soaks in and where masonry fails first. We rebuild the wash to shed water properly, replace the flashing with material sized for the existing roof, and get the whole top assembly sealed so the next storm doesn’t start working its way down the stack.

Common Chimney Liner & Rebuild Problems We See in Lawrence Homes

  • Double-front salt corrosion. Lawrence chimneys sit between Jamaica Bay and Reynolds Channel, so galvanized caps and dampers corrode from two wind directions at once. We regularly pull caps on homes a mile inland from the water that look like they spent a decade at sea.
  • Spalled crowns from salt-saturated mortar. Wind-driven spray soaks the crown and upper joints, then freeze-thaw cycles pop the mortar face off. What starts as a hairline crack in October can be a crumbling top course by March. Two or three heating seasons is all it takes on the worst exposures.
  • Unlined or improperly retrofitted flues in pre-WWII homes. Many of Lawrence’s 1920s-1940s estate houses were built for coal or cordwood, then converted to gas inserts without a properly sized liner. The result is chronic backdrafting that a routine sweeping won’t fix. The camera shows what the naked eye can’t.
  • Hurricane Sandy-era rebuilds that weren’t done right. A meaningful number of Lawrence chimneys were rebuilt quickly after Sandy, and some of those crowns and relining jobs are failing now. If your chimney was rebuilt in 2013 or so and hasn’t been reinspected since, it’s overdue for a Level 2 look.

Pricing for Chimney Liner & Rebuild in Lawrence, NY

Here’s what we typically see in this market:

  • Stainless steel liner installation (single flue, standard height): $1,800-$4,200
  • Flexible stainless liner (offset or multi-story): $2,300-$5,000
  • Liner replacement after camera-verified failure: $2,000-$4,800
  • Partial rebuild (crown, top courses, flashing): $2,500-$6,500
  • Full chimney rebuild from roofline up: $7,000-$15,000+ depending on height and access

What moves the number in Lawrence is access. A three-story estate home off Broadway with a steep roofline and a chimney on the water side costs more than a two-story colonial in the inland blocks, because we need more staging and more setup time. Salt damage moves it too: if the crown spalling has worked into the upper brick courses, the rebuild grows.
